It is manufactured by Rothco, a company known for military and outdoor gear, and this specific item is noted as being produced by a US factory certified by the Institute of Heraldry. This certification lends significant credibility to its authenticity and adherence to military standards for insignia. The pin is described as being 22k gold plated, applied over a core material of bronze.
This combination of materials is significant. Bronze provides a durable and corrosion-resistant base, ensuring the pin maintains its shape and integrity over time. The 22k gold plating offers a rich, lustrous finish that conveys the prestige associated with officer insignia, and its “all-weather” classification indicates it’s designed to withstand typical environmental conditions without rapid degradation of its appearance. The pin is unisex in design, making it suitable for any wearer interested in its symbolic representation. Its country of origin is the USA.
